I had the poem published in a book of poetry. It goes like this: 

                                         

    If I were a star, I would twinkle so bright,

 

I would watch over you all day and night.
I would be close to God, in Heaven above,
I would twinkle and twinkle to the ones that I love.
 
 If I were a star, I would sleep all day,
I would twinkle all night and hear people say
"What a beautiful star, it twinkles so bright,
It must love us all, it twinkles so bright.
It's not there in the daytime, in Heaven it must be,
I just know that star is watching over me."
 
If I were a star, no more troubles would there be,
Everyone would be too busy looking at me.
But I am not a star, I'm just plain ol' me.
But maybe someday a star I might be.
If that day comes, I'll twinkle so bright!
 You'll know I'm watching over you all day and all night! 
 
 
(written by William T. Dailey, Sr. circa 1990)
